【技术实现步骤摘要】
一种通讯消息的发送方法及装置
本专利技术涉及一种通迅
,特别是涉及一种通讯消息的发送方法及装置。
技术介绍
在生活和办公过程中,经常需要通过多种通讯软件发送通讯消息。在使用多种通讯软件的过程中,由于需要发送通讯消息的通讯软件种类多,各个通讯软件的消息数量多,不同通讯软件之间可能还需要传递文件,所以用户需要需要频繁地切换通讯软件,并耗费大量等待响应时间才能发送全部的实时消息,导致用户的体验不好。
技术实现思路
有鉴于此,本专利技术提供一种通讯消息的发送方法及装置,主要目的在于解决现有技术中发送多种通讯软件的通讯消息时等待响应时间长的问题。依据本专利技术一个方面,提供了一种通讯消息的发送方法,包括:获取TCP缓冲区中的参数信息,所述参数信息包括服务路径、接收方和消息内容;根据所述服务路径,判断所述参数信息的消息类型;根据预置类型配置对照表,提取与所述消息类型对应的服务端配置;按照所述消息类型的编码格式,合并所述服务端配置、所述接收方和所述消息内容,生成消息代码;< ...
【技术保护点】
1.一种通讯消息的发送方法,其特征在于,包括:/n获取TCP缓冲区中的参数信息,所述参数信息包括服务路径、接收方和消息内容;/n根据所述服务路径,判断所述参数信息的消息类型;/n根据预置类型配置对照表,提取与所述消息类型对应的服务端配置;/n按照所述消息类型的编码格式,合并所述服务端配置、所述接收方和所述消息内容,生成消息代码;/n根据TCP协议,发送所述消息代码。/n
【技术特征摘要】
1.一种通讯消息的发送方法,其特征在于,包括:
获取TCP缓冲区中的参数信息,所述参数信息包括服务路径、接收方和消息内容;
根据所述服务路径,判断所述参数信息的消息类型;
根据预置类型配置对照表,提取与所述消息类型对应的服务端配置;
按照所述消息类型的编码格式,合并所述服务端配置、所述接收方和所述消息内容,生成消息代码;
根据TCP协议,发送所述消息代码。
2.如权利要求1所述的方法,其特征在于,所述获取TCP缓冲区中的参数信息之前,所述方法还包括:
通过应用程序接口,获取参数信息;
按照预置算法,计算所述参数信息的序列化参数;
将所述序列化参数发送至所述TCP缓存区;
所述获取TCP缓冲区中的参数信息,包括:
获取TCP缓冲区中的所述序列化参数;
对所述序列化参数进行反序列化计算,获取所述参数信息。
3.如权利要求1所述的方法,其特征在于,所述根据预置类型配置对照表,提取与所述消息类型对应的服务端配置之前,所述方法还包括:
导入与所有消息类型对应的服务端配置,并生成所述预置类型配置对照表。
4.如权利要求1所述的方法,其特征在于,所述按照所述消息类型的编码格式,合并所述服务端配置、所述主题、所述接收方和所述消息内容,生成消息代码之后,所述方法还包括:
根据预置发送规则,校验所述消息代码,所述预置发送规则包括所述接收方的命名规则和所述消息内容的可识别规则;
如果所述校验结果正确,则根据TCP协议,发送所述消息代码;
如果所述校验结果不正确,则生成告警信息,并重新按照所述消息类型的编码格式,合并所述服务端配置、所述主题、所述接收方和所述消息内容,生成消息代码。
5.如权利要求1所述的方法,其特征在于,所述根据TCP协议,发送所述消息代码之后,所述方法还包括:
获取所述消息代码的反馈消息,并...
【专利技术属性】
技术研发人员:王伟伟,
申请(专利权)人:大箴杭州科技有限公司,
类型:发明
国别省市:浙江;33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。